Output 8d11520f589ce390200646c511ad613104000dd0fde66df964a157e96ea7a1a7:0

value
74823
script pubkey
OP_0 OP_PUSHBYTES_20 ddf693445fd072aa6586c6b6b82ac0140b1b555a
address
bc1qmhmfx3zl6pe25evxc6mts2kqzs93k426eaq7rm
transaction
8d11520f589ce390200646c511ad613104000dd0fde66df964a157e96ea7a1a7
confirmations
232624
spent
true